Understanding the Machine Tools Market

Machine tools are mechanical devices used for shaping and machining metal, plastic, and composite materials with high precision. They form the backbone of modern manufacturing, enabling the production of automotive components, aerospace parts, industrial machinery, and consumer goods. The market includes conventional and CNC machines, as well as hybrid systems combining additive and subtractive manufacturing processes. Advanced machine tools improve productivity, reduce human error, and allow the production of complex geometries, making them critical in modern manufacturing operations.

Market Segmentation

By Machine Type

Lathes: Used for turning operations and producing cylindrical components.
Milling Machines: Employed for cutting, shaping, and drilling materials.
Drilling Machines: Specialized tools for accurate hole creation in metals and composites.
Grinding Machines: For finishing surfaces to achieve high precision and smoothness.
EDM and Laser Machines: Advanced systems for precise cutting and shaping of hard materials.

By Control Type

Conventional Machines: Manual or semi-automated machines requiring operator skill.
CNC Machines: Fully or partially automated machines with computer numerical control for enhanced precision.
